HagFlyFan 16 Posted May 19, 2018 Share Posted May 19, 2018 Calder Cup Playoffs: Game 1 of the Eastern Conference Finals between the Lehigh Valley Phantoms and Toronto Marlies is on Saturday. Game time at the Ricoh Coliseum is 4:00 p.m. EDT. The game will be televised in Canada on TSN2, streamed on AHL Live and the free radio broadcast with Phantoms broadcaster Bob Rotruck on the call is available here. OccamsRazor Posted May 21, 2018 Share Posted May 21, 2018 Not an excuse but just the reality of the situation the Marlies just have more of their hungry young draft picks in their lineup right now too. Most of them at forward, Flyers don't have many at forward yet. And it is helping in the scoring department. The Flyers have too many career AHLers and a few ECHLers in their lineup. Leaf draft picks/freeagents playing. Forward Grundstrom 2016 Johnsson 2013 Gauthier 2013 Aaltonen (come over in trade) drafted 2013 Timashov 2015 Engvall 2014 Bracco 2015 Brooks 2016 Marchment 2015 undrafted free agent Defense Liljegren 2017 Dermott 2015 Nielsen 2015 Borgman undrafted free agent 2016 Rosen undrafted free agent 2016 Goalie Sparks 2011 So as you can see a young skilled experience team who a majority was drafted and developed. So the Leafs are just slightly ahead of the Flyers in the development curve. However a nice flock of talent will be surging in the upcoming and following years to help close the gap. No excuses just the way it should be done and it is paying off for both clubs. Not saying the Phantoms don't have talent they have a few but more will be coming in the future.
